Страница 2 из 3
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 17:02
ikrost
symon2014 писал(а): ikrost, Не нужно делать этих копипастов. Потренируйся на себе, даже вскользь видно, советы двухтысячных, а прогресс не стоит на месте.
Ну я не против. А какие советы будут? Штука в том, что одни говорят систему надо чистить, со временем всё тормозит. Вторые, типа там чистить нечего.
Где истина то?
Мне лично помогло обновление установленных пакетов, чёто я там ставил-стирал без разбору и систему стала тупить.
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 17:29
Chocobo
ikrost писал(а): одни говорят ... Вторые ...
Пусть говорят, а вот тормозит она или нет - лучше всего видно на собственной системе

Твоя тормозит, спустя месяц после установки, например?
И тогда сам примкнешь к одной из сторон в холиваре на тему "нужен ли CCleaner в линуксах"

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 17:39
rogoznik
Chocobo писал(а): нужен ли CCleaner в линуксах
Да он и в винде не особо нужен, т.к. обладает спопсобностью грохнуть нужные системные настройки, после чего винда не грузится и восстановить ее уже нет шансов, если, конечно, не сделал бекап реестра перед чисткой(а кто его делает?). Знаю на собственном опыте т.к. приходтся обслуживать овер 3к компов. И есть некоторые пользователи считающие себя особо умными. А потом - что-то у меня винда не грузится, сделайте что-нибудь.

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 17:40
slant
Истина где-то рядом.
Системы с пакетным менеджером apt (дебианоподобные, куда входят убунту и минт) очень хорошо справляются с установкой/удалением - лишних хвостов практически не остается. Если использовалась команда remove - остануться конфиги. Если purge -
конфиги будут удалены вместе с программой (за исключением личных, тех, которые в хомяке у пользователя). Разумеется если ставился софт из исходников - с ним так хорошо не получится, но это особый случай. Далее идут тонкости и отличия linux систем от windows в принципе.
У винды настройки лежат в реестре - специальной базе данных. Физически это несколько больших файлов бинарного формата. Теоретически, это должно было дать прирост производительности для операций чтения и записи (а так-же много еще чего интересного, но сейчас не об этом речь), но вот на практике, получается так, что раздувшийся со временем после установки и удаления кучи софта файл на фрагментированном диске начинает систему замедлять. Иногда - очень сильно. А еще могут быть ошибки структуры реестра - вообще песня начинается. Нецензурная.
В линуксе - конфигурация программ лежит в небольших отдельных файлах (на 90% текстовых), в основном в /etc и немного в /usr/share. Т.е. доступ к ним настолько быстрый, насколько это позволяет файловая система к отдельному файлу. На практике получается, что к ним доступ в среднем хоть и немного медленнее чем к реестру свежеустановленной винды, но практически не деградирует с ростом количества файлов кофигурации и софта. И разумеется один запоротый файл не мешает остальным. А еще помогает кеширование файловой системы - небольшие файлы активно используемых программ помещаются в кеш целиком, а вот большой виндовский реестр - не всегда. Что тоже сказывается.
Потому чистить старые конфиги имеет большой смысл только если надо поставить программу "с нуля" или ради свободного места.
То же самое касается настроек пользователя - они в скрытых каталогах внутри хомяка в обычных файлах (в основном - но есть исключения. У оболочки mate например конфиг напоминает этот злосчастный виндовский реестр - для прямого редактирования нужен специальный редактор).
Далее, по поводу фрагментации. То что файловые системы linux совсем ей не подвержены - это миф. Другое дело, что видимых последствий очень немного из-за умного кеширования. Но и сам алгоритм выделения места работает умнее, это тоже присутствует. В результате, на практике, обычному пользователю о фрагментации действительно можно особо не задумываться, пока на диске присутствует где-то 15-20% свободного места (больше - лучше).
Разумеется это все про систему живую, где все компоненты работают без явных проблем.
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 17:46
rogoznik
slant писал(а): вообще песня начинается. Нецензурная.
Не то слово. Там еще такие танцы с бубном начинаются - все шаманы мира обзавидуются. А все почему - потому что каким-то подрядчиком лет цать назад был установлен какой-то спецыфичный софт и никакой документации/дистрибутивов нет (а нафиг они нужны). Пользователь кричит - делайте чтоб работало
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 17:47
Chocobo
slant писал(а): У оболочки mate например конфиг напоминает этот злосчастный виндовский реестр - для прямого редактирования нужен специальный редактор).
не только у мате, а у GNOME-Unity-Cinnamon-MATE и прочих GTK-based. Но дконф с виндовым реестром объединяет лиш древовидная структура, подобной лагучести не достигли хотя бы в силу объема, не лезет кажждая аппликуха со своими ключами туда)
slant писал(а): Далее, по поводу фрагментации. То что файловые системы linux совсем ей не подвержены - это миф.
Я и не сказал нигде что её нет

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 18:06
ikrost
slant, Значит получается что конфиги потихоньку накапливаются. И если я пользуюсь системой 10 лет без переустановки то их будет до фигищи, НО они все текстовые файлы и места занимают мало, поэтому можно на них забить. Я вроде правильно всё понял?
Один вопрос
Как можно удалять программы графическим интерфейсом, так чтобы было удаление с purge. Скажем Синаптик как удаляет?
И ещё вопрос, не из этой темы но.. пусть уж будет. Все говорят что Линукс надёжная, устойчивая система, может работать годами и так далее. НО... при этом народ (по наблюдениям по форумам) довольно часто умудряется загнуть систему как говорится на ровном месте, что-то обновили и привет. Есть ли рекомендации на какую красную кнопочку не нажимать дабы не...
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 18:17
rogoznik
ikrost, вот
тут вы привели ссылку - там третий способ уделния через synaptyc как раз с использованием
purge
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 18:35
slant
Конфиги накапливаются целенаправленно - идея в том, чтобы при обновлении версии программы, или установки через некоторое время повторно, оно уже было настроено как раньше. Ну а если надо убрать с концами - purge.
А так - да. Это не винды, таких диких хвостов не будет. Исключением может быть только личные профили в хомяке - ну вот например если firefox удалить - в хомяке пользователя его профиль/кеш останется, а это до полугига по умолчанию может быть. Но это все вручную легко находится и удаляется. Вообще в линуксе, в в персональных конфигах пользователя которые в хомяке нет "неприкасаемых" с точки зрения СИСТЕМЫ файлов. Если удалить что-то нужное - оно будет пересоздано с настройками по умолчанию. Т.е. пользователь что-то личное может потерять, но на работоспособности системы в целом - не скажется. Т.к. это именно ЛИЧНАЯ папка пользователя.
Синаптик - это просто графическая оболочка над тем же самым apt. Я им честно говоря не пользуюсь - не нравится он мне. Либо aptitude (один из текстовых интерфейсов apt) из консоли в неинтерактивном режиме, или уже совсем по барски - через "менеджер программ" mint
Менеджер программ - тоже через тот же APT работает, как и менеджер обновлений, и менеджер драйверов.
И ещё вопрос, не из этой темы но.. пусть уж будет. Все говорят что Линукс надёжная, устойчивая система, может работать годами и так далее. НО... при этом народ (по наблюдениям по форумам) довольно часто умудряется загнуть систему как говорится на ровном месте, что-то обновили и привет. Есть ли рекомендации на какую красную кнопочку не нажимать дабы не...
Надежная, устойчивая.. Как пистолет. Которым можно выстрелить себе в ногу с тем же успехом как и в противника.
Т.е. сама падать не будет. Но если суперпользователь скажет "лежать!" - ляжет.
Потому рекомендация "как не положить" очень проста. Если действие запрашивает root-права - оно потенциально может быть опасно для системы. Значит следует притормозить, и подумать. И уж конечно никогда не вводить с правами root тех команд, что не понимаешь зачем нужны. В консоли - это все что начинается с sudo или su. В GUI - то что требует пароль перед стартом программы. Пример - установка обновления системы, программ, или драйверов.
Бояться тут не стоит, но если программа запросила повышение прав - просто нужно сосредоточится и быть внимательней к тому что делаешь.
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 18:42
ikrost
Я тут опять по интернету полазил и вот чего надыбал. Стоит ли так "пылесосить"?
Как многие знают, в Ubuntu Linux можно делать «обычное» удаление (remove), а можно — полное ( purge ). При этом purge удаляет «все следы пакета в системе», включая конфигурационные файлы, а remove — только бинарные файлы. Существует способ управлять этим.Я обычно после удаления из системы подчищаю её одной командой ,которая дополнительно проверяет систему на предмет оставления хвостов от приложений.Вот этой командой sudo aptitude purge ~ c собственно и ''пылисосю'' на последок.
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 18:53
slant
Каждый раз - IMHO избыточно. А вообще - по желанию. Команда просто дочищает конфиги от отсутствующих пакетов, как если бы они сразу с purge удалялись. Соответственно при повторной установке конфигурацию придется делать заново. Может быть как плюсом так и минусом.
А вот если хочется почистить саму систему APT от кешированных скачанных файлов - используется другая команда:
sudo aptitude autoclean - очистит старые версии пакетов замененные свежими, например после обновления (ненужны практически никогда).
или
sudo aptitude clean - удалить вообще все скачанные .deb файлы из кеша. APT'у может потребоваться перекачать некоторые пакеты по зависимостям в дальнейшем.
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 19:18
ikrost
Заметил ещё вот что. Я тут за последнее время кучу разных линуксов устанавливал на старый ноут. В том числе и 5 версий Минта. И заметил одну особенность - ноут то больше греется то почти не греется. Вот щас стоит на нём 18.2 Я обновил ядро (4.8.0-58) и он стал очень заметно греться, а с родным ядром (4.8.0-52) он стоял почти холодный. Значит фишка тут в драйверах. Проверил дрова, всё нормально, так же как было с прежним ядром.
Так вот, если какой нибудь критерий, по которому можно определить - вот это ядро для меня самое то?
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 19:26
di_mok
ikrost писал(а): И заметил одну особенность - ноут то больше греется то почти не греется
Я тоже сделал подобное наблюдение. 18.0 - бук холодный. 18.1 чисто установленный - греется. 18.1 обновление с 18.0 - холодный. 18.2 - холодный
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 19:57
slant
Кроме как искать/подбирать подходящее именно вам ядро - ничего посоветовать не могу (Нет, можно вообще курением документации и пересборкой заняться, но оно вам надо на домашней системе?). Ядро содержит кучу драйверов и много кода работающего с железом само по себе. Разумеется, разница в поведении может быть. У ядер кстати есть понятие "регрессия" - т.е. когда в более новом ядре что-то перестает работать или работает хуже. Такое тоже бывает.
Обновления до "точки" у минта - никогда не трогают ядро сами. Вручную менять надо. Если есть желание. А можно вообще использовать другое ядро, а не рекомендуемое. У меня например еще с 18.1 стоит ядро 4.10, при обновлении до 18.2 я его не менял. Все нормально работает, если не считать поломавшегося логотипа при загрузке. Но поскольку я его вообще выключаю чтобы видеть подробный лог - мне как то логотип не интересен.
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 20:35
x230
slant писал(а): я его вообще выключаю чтобы видеть подробный лог
Как? - тоже хочу!..
Убираю
"quiet splash" в
/etc/default/grub
Код: Выделить всё
GRUB_DEFAULT=0
GRUB_HIDDEN_TIMEOUT=0
GRUB_HIDDEN_TIMEOUT_QUIET=true
# GRUB_TIMEOUT=10
GRUB_TIMEOUT=3
G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`
# G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
GRUB_CMDLINE_LINUX_DEFAULT=""
GRUB_CMDLINE_LINUX=""
- без изменений!..

...
sudo apt update-grub
надо выполнять?
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 20:39
slant
А после того как убрал в конфиге, "sudo update-grub" сделал?
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 20:39
ikrost
slant писал(а): Кроме как искать/подбирать подходящее именно вам ядро - ничего посоветовать не могу (Нет, можно вообще курением документации и пересборкой заняться, но оно вам надо на домашней системе?).
Ясно - опять метод научного тыка
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 21:08
x230
slant писал(а): А после того как убрал в конфиге, "sudo update-grub" сделал?
нет!.. и в этом косяк ...

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 21:33
malvinochka2017
Chocobo писал(а): нежели реальные средства для ускорения системы
'Ээээммм, я имела ввиду другой мусор. В смысле, который занимает место.

А не быстроту.
Много ли мусора оставляет софт в Минт? И где его искать?
Добавлено: 10 июл 2017, 22:34
x230
malvinochka2017 писал(а): мусор ... который занимает место
просто вспомнилось:
когда запиливал образ (с нескольких раз) перед запуском remastersys каждый раз делал одну и ту же процедуру: запускал
синаптик; обновлял его кэш; доустанавливал
ubiquity-frontend-gtk; и чистил
bleachbit'ом из-под
root'а - тут внимание - бличбит каждый раз вычищал 165 метров пакетов из кэша. Эти 165 метров будут постоянно гулять туда-сюда, и ничего с этим не поделаешь.
. . . . . .
имхо, мусора в системе не так уж много, чтобы бить тревогу.
К тому же
bleachbit в пользовательском варианте корректно вычищиает всякую срань из системы (простите мне мой французский).
Под рутом его можно запустить разок другой, подчистит он ненужные локали и неиспользуемые файлы (временные, резервные, "поломанные"), и всё жишь! Жить можно спокойно. Ну, а
deborphan (c гуем
gtkorphan) вообще запускается раз-два при жизни системы (и то там есть две коварные галки, которые некоторые не ставят, потом горько плачут).